When evaluating 250cc sport bikes, focus on the engine configuration (Single-cylinder vs. Parallel-twin). Single-cylinders offer better torque at low speeds and lower maintenance costs, while twins provide smoother high-RPM performance. Ensure the bike features Electronic Fuel Injection (EFI) for better fuel efficiency and cold-start reliability. Additionally, prioritize models with inverted front forks and adjustable rear monoshocks for superior handling, and verify that the braking system includes dual-channel ABS for safety compliance in most international markets.
Compliance is critical for street-legal vehicles. For the US market, bikes must meet EPA (Environmental Protection Agency) and DOT (Department of Transportation) standards. For the European market, Euro 5 emission standards and CE certification are mandatory. If you are sourcing from China, ensure the manufacturer provides a COC (Certificate of Conformity) and has ISO 9001 quality management certification to facilitate the customs clearance and registration process in the destination country.
Request a detailed material specification sheet focusing on the frame construction; high-tensile steel trellis frames or aluminum alloy frames are preferred for their strength-to-weight ratio. Ask for video footage of the assembly line and dyno testing results. It is also professional practice to check the brand of critical components—reputable suppliers often use NGK spark plugs, Mikuni or Bosch EFI systems, and CST or Kingtyre tires, which are indicators of a higher-tier build quality.
The 250cc sport bike is a 'sweet spot' for entry-level riders, daily commuters in urban areas, and motorcycle training schools. Its lightweight nature makes it ideal for maneuverability in traffic, while its sporty aesthetics appeal to the Gen Z and millennial demographic. For B2B buyers, these are high-demand items for rental fleets in tourist hubs and as affordable alternatives to high-displacement bikes in emerging markets.
The biggest risks include shipping damage and non-compliance with local road laws. To mitigate these, specify SKD (Semi-Knocked Down) or CKD (Completely Knocked Down) packaging in reinforced wooden crates to prevent scratches and structural bending during transit. Negotiate beyond the unit price. Focus on spare parts support (request a 2-3% wear-and-tear parts kit included in the FOB price) and exclusive distribution rights for your region if you meet certain volume targets. For orders exceeding 20 units (a 20GP container), aim for a 5-10% volume discount and request OEM customization (logo and color schemes) to build your own brand equity.
Motorcycles are classified as Dangerous Goods (DG) if the battery is connected or if there is residual fuel. Ensure the supplier provides a Material Safety Data Sheet (MSDS) for the battery. For shipping to countries like the US or UK, use FCL (Full Container Load) to minimize handling risks. Ensure the VIN (Vehicle Identification Number) is clearly etched and matches the paperwork to avoid seizures at the port of entry.
